Handover Note — Partner Term Sheet, Brayfield Analytics

To the board: I am passing oversight of the Corvexa partnership to Director Nashe. The term sheet covers a three-year licensing arrangement with revenue share stepping from 12% to 15%. Exclusivity is limited to the Selwyn territory. Two points remain open: audit rights and the termination cure period. Corvexa expects a response within three weeks. The broader intent behind accepting these terms is recorded in the confidential note below.

board note of yajeg-fawip: Headcount on the Druwyn team goes from 13 to 87 by the end of December. Gross margin on Druwyn came in at 56 percent against a plan of 7 percent.

# Glintboard Admin — Environments

Dark mode is theme-token driven. Staging flips tokens via a feature flag; production reads them from the environment config at boot. Do not hardcode colors — contractors have broken contrast audits this way before. Local dev defaults to light mode unless overridden. Each environment carries its own token bundle. The staging configuration values are shown below.

service settings:
ralael:
  pin: 7453
  tenant: zorath
  seal: seal_087806e4
  metrics_host: metrics.ralael.paliqworks.example
  standby_team: fraath
  escalation: praok-istiel
  nonce: 10e083

Handover for the new contractor: Marigold Crumbworks enforces a strict order-cutoff rule — custom cake orders placed after the cutoff roll to the next business day, and the checkout service must reject edits afterward. Please be careful: the cutoff differs for holiday weeks. Tilda documented the behavior, but verify before changing anything. The active settings are listed below.

deployment values, hahig-bahaf:
[silys]
team = noveth
access_code = ac_f34f45
owner = novwyn.gormir
host = silys.qorvelstack.example
port = 8080
peer = wenys.torvaworks.test
salt = ebb2fb97
pin = 6233